1000 WCFL-AM SOUND 10 SURVEY- CHICAGO
DECEMBER 23, 1965
Survey courtesy Clark Besch
1 Let's Hang On Four Seasons (1) 2 Five O'Clock World The Vogues (2) 3 A Taste Of Honey Herb Alpert (3) 4 We Can Work It Out The Beatles (17) 5 Over And Over Dave Clark 5 (4) 6 1-2-3 Len Barry (6) 7 It's Good News Week Hedgehoppers Anonymous *no prev wk pos given* 8 Keep On Dancing The Gentrys (5) 9 The Sounds Of Silence Simon & Garfunkel (11) 10 II Silenzio Nini Rosso (12) 11 Don't Think Twice The "Wonder Who" (13) 12 I'm A Man The Yardbirds (10) 13 Turn Turn Turn The Byrds (8) 14 Just Like Me Paul Revere & Raiders (18) 15 Sunday and Me Jay & Americans (15) 16 It's My Life The Animals (19) 17 Harlem Nocturne The Viscounts (-) 18 The Little Girl I Once Knew The Beach Boys (-) 19 England Swings Roger Miller (20) 20 Day Tripper The Beatles (-)

THE WCFL "SOUND 10 SURVEY" REPRESENTS THE RELATIVE POPULARITY OF RECORDS IN THE CHICAGO AREA CONDITIONED BY SUCH FACTORS AS INDUSTRY TABULATIONS, LOCAL RECORD SALES AND THE JUDGEMENT OF WCFL'S RECORD SELECTION COMMITTEE. WCFL RADIO, THE VOICE OF LABOR, IS OWNED AND OPERATED BY THE CHICAGO FEDERATION OF LABOR.
